Learning to Participate in the Werewolf Game – Fundamentals, Approaches, and Alternatives

In order to begin experiencing this popular social deduction game, one need to grasp the basic rules. Normally, players are assigned assigned roles: books about vampire hunters such as townspeople, that endeavor to identify the lycanthropes present, or lycans that secretly eliminate the villagers. Each evening, the werewolves wake up and choose one individual to attack. During the day, players analyze what happened and attempt to figure out the culprit. Winning techniques require keen perception, deception, sharp deduction. {Many variations are available, including “the Mystic” {who is able to examine another individual’s role, or “the Healer" {who can shield someone from the wolf attack. Exploring various roles and rules will significantly improve the gameplay journey.
